www.ProFTPD.de

ProFTPD => ProFTPD - Deutsch => Thema gestartet von: Gast am 25. Mai 2004, 10:05:47



Titel: mod_sql und gruppen rechte
Beitrag von: Gast am 25. Mai 2004, 10:05:47
Hi!

Habe folgende Frage!
Ich habe mir den ftpadmin gezogen und damit die config übernommen. jedoch ein wenig verändert insbesondere den admin für sql. aber folgendes.

ich habe zwei gruppen angelgt:
admins und users

admins sollen auch upload rechte bekommen und auch verzeichnisse erstellen können. users sollen einfach nur sehen was druf liegt und das runterladen dürfen.

Dann habe ich nen user xxx angelegt und ihn über den ftpadmin ins die gruppe admins gepackt.

in der conf habe ich folgende zeile:

<Directory /Server>
        AllowOverwrite          on
        <Limit WRITE>
                DenyAll
                AllowGroup admin
        </Limit>
</Directory>

kann das sein, dass ich keine berechtigungen vergeben darf, bzw das proftpd diese nich anhand von sql vergeben kann?


Titel: Re: mod_sql und gruppen rechte
Beitrag von: stonki am 25. Mai 2004, 12:17:06
dreh die Reihenfolge mal um....


Titel: mod_sql und gruppen rechte
Beitrag von: Anonymous am 25. Mai 2004, 13:01:55
hat auch nich wirklich viel gebacht
ich kann ja mal die config posten!


ServerName   "- Welcome to Stupidix -"
ServerType   standalone
DefaultServer   on

Port 5678
Umask 022
MaxInstances 30

User nobody
Group nogroup

SQLAuthTypes Crypt
SQLAuthenticate users* groups*
SQLConnectInfo ftp@localhost xxxxxxuser xxxxxxpassword
SQLUserInfo users username passwd NULL NULL homedir NULL
SQLGroupInfo groups groupname id username
SQLUserWhereClause "valid = 1"
SQLDefaultGID 100
SQLDefaultUID 500
SQLHomedirOnDemand off
RequireValidShell off
SQLLog PASS updatelogin
SQLNamedQuery updatelogin UPDATE "count=count+1, lastlogin=NOW() WHERE username = '%u'" users

### Log trafic (STOR, RETR commands)
SQLLog STOR,RETR,ERR_STOR,ERR_RETR logtrafic
SQLNamedQuery logtrafic FREEFORM "INSERT INTO history (username, filename, transfertype, transfersize, transferhost, transfertime, transferdate) VALUES('%u', '%F', '%m', %b, '%a', '%T', NOW())"

### Log user error events (ERR_* commands)
SQLLog ERR_* logevents
SQLNamedQuery logevents FREEFORM "INSERT INTO userevents (username, eventtype, description, eventdate) VALUES ('%u', '%m', '%r', NOW())"

<Directory /home/Server>
AllowOverwrite on
        <limit WRITE>
                AllowGroup admin
                DenyAll
        </limit>
</Directory>

DefaultRoot /home/Server
AllowOverwrite on
RootLogin off


nich wundern die verzeichnisse haben sich ein wenig verändert!

hab das auch schon mit STOR versucht aber naja hat auch nich geklappt.
selbst wenn ich sage

AllowAll
ich darf einfach nich einen ordner erstellen!
WARUM?!? geschweige denn upload  :(


Titel: mod_sql und gruppen rechte
Beitrag von: stonki am 25. Mai 2004, 13:08:59
welche rechte hat den das Verzeichnis ? Setze doch mal mit chmod -R 777 die Rechte auf ALLES ERLAUBEN und probiere es dann noch mal.

cu
stonki


Titel: mod_sql und gruppen rechte
Beitrag von: Anonymous am 25. Mai 2004, 13:20:07
die einfachsten dinge vergesse ich immer  :lol:
klappt wunderbar